Stevens announces candidacy for House District 59
LEWISTON — Melissa May Stevens of Lewiston is seeking election to State House District 59, representing part of Lewiston. The seat is held by Rep. Margaret Rotundo, D-Lewiston, who is not seeking re-election. According to a written statement, Stevens said, “I bring real life experience with both poverty and middle-class issues to the table.
